How to Connect Beats Fit Pro to iPhone and Android: Step-by-Step Guide

Connecting Beats Fit Pro to iPhone and Android is a quick process once the correct pairing method is followed for each device. These earbuds use Bluetooth 5.0 along with Apple’s H1 chip, which means pairing steps differ slightly depending on the phone being used. This guide walks through the exact steps needed to get Beats Fit Pro connected and working properly on both platforms.

How to Connect Beats Fit Pro to iPhone

iPhone users get the smoothest pairing experience thanks to the H1 chip built into Beats Fit Pro. This chip allows the earbuds to show up automatically on screen, similar to how AirPods behave.

  • Step 1: Make sure Bluetooth is turned on through the iPhone’s Control Center or Settings app.
  • Step 2: Open the charging case lid while the earbuds are inside, keeping the case close to the iPhone.
  • Step 3: Wait for the setup animation to appear on the iPhone screen, then tap Connect.
  • Step 4: Follow the on-screen prompts to finish setup, including naming the earbuds if desired.
  • Step 5: Once connected, the earbuds will automatically pair with any other device signed into the same Apple ID through iCloud.

Pro-Tip: If the setup animation does not appear, close and reopen the case lid once more while staying within a few inches of the iPhone. Distance and a closed lid are the most common reasons this step gets skipped.

How to Connect Beats Fit Pro to Android

Android pairing relies on standard Bluetooth pairing rather than the automatic prompt seen on iPhone. The process is still simple and only takes a couple of extra taps.

  • Step 1: Open Settings on the Android phone and tap on Connected Devices or Bluetooth, depending on the phone model.
  • Step 2: Turn on Bluetooth if it is not already active.
  • Step 3: Open the Beats Fit Pro charging case with the earbuds inside, then press and hold the system button on the back of the case until the LED light flashes white.
  • Step 4: On the Android phone, tap Pair New Device and select Beats Fit Pro from the list of available devices.
  • Step 5: Confirm the pairing request if a prompt appears, then wait a few seconds for the connection to complete.

Pro-Tip: Installing the Beats app on Android unlocks battery level readouts, firmware updates, and customizable controls. Without the app, the earbuds still work fine, but some extra features stay hidden.

Tips for a Smooth Connection

  • Keep the charging case within close range of the phone during the first pairing attempt, since distance can interrupt the connection.
  • Charge the earbuds to at least 20 percent before pairing, since low battery can sometimes prevent the LED indicator from activating.
  • Forget the device first if reconnecting after a factory reset, then pair again as if it were a brand new device.
  • Update the phone’s operating system before pairing if it has been a while since the last update, since outdated software occasionally blocks new Bluetooth connections.

Common Problems and Fixes

Fix 1: Earbuds Not Showing Up in Bluetooth List

Earbuds Not Showing Up in Bluetooth List

This usually happens when the case lid has been open too long without triggering pairing mode. Close the lid, wait five seconds, then reopen it and press the system button again until the light flashes white.

Fix 3: One Earbud Not Working

One Earbud Not Working

Place both earbuds back in the case, close the lid for ten seconds, then take them out again. This resets the connection between the two earbuds and usually resolves the imbalance.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can Beats Fit Pro connect to two devices at the same time?

Yes, Beats Fit Pro supports Apple’s automatic switching feature between devices signed into the same Apple ID, such as an iPhone and iPad. Manual switching is required when connecting to an Android device alongside an Apple device.

Do Beats Fit Pro work with Android the same way they work with iPhone?

The core listening experience is the same on both platforms, though Android lacks the automatic pairing animation. Some Apple-exclusive features, such as automatic device switching, are not available on Android.

Why is the LED light not flashing on the charging case?

A low battery is the most common cause. Charge the case for at least 15 minutes before attempting to pair again.

Is the Beats app required to use Beats Fit Pro on Android?

No, the app is not required for basic playback and calls. It is recommended for battery readouts, firmware updates, and control customization.

How long does the pairing button need to be held down?

The system button on the back of the case usually needs to be held for about five seconds, or until the LED indicator switches from amber to flashing white.

What should be done if the earbuds keep disconnecting?

This is often related to outdated Bluetooth drivers or interference from other wireless devices nearby. Resetting the earbuds and forgetting the device before re-pairing usually resolves frequent disconnections.

Does resetting Beats Fit Pro delete previous pairings?

Yes, a full reset clears all previous device pairings, requiring the earbuds to be set up again on each device.

Can both earbuds be used separately for calls?

Yes, either earbud can be used independently for calls and audio playback, which is useful for longer battery life across a full day.

Is a wired connection an option for Beats Fit Pro?

No, Beats Fit Pro is a wireless-only earbud with no wired audio option.
